Transaction 72a52959d141630752a0569e99b8532214a86b1bb25c52f837f143e8779d5e4d

1 Input
2 Outputs
  • 72a52959d141630752a0569e99b8532214a86b1bb25c52f837f143e8779d5e4d:0
  • value  1689615
    address  158PdDdJ7HRXZ9CzAAvZvcRuCsi5AGfDLU
  • 72a52959d141630752a0569e99b8532214a86b1bb25c52f837f143e8779d5e4d:1
  • value  4050124
    address  1E6TLc2yxxSjRP86GnbEbcrocYhEwh5Fbn